Today’s guest is Nikola Mrvaljevic. Nikola is the co-founder and CEO of Strive, a human performance company. Strive enables clothing with technology to capture performance insights to empower real-time decision-making. By outfitting an athlete’s clothing with their technology, it allows coaches & trainers to compare body input to body output, and provides insights on muscle activity including load, symmetry, and fatigue. So, as an example, as athletes near the end of a hard practice, coaches will be able to see through Strive if certain individuals are beginning to favor one side of the body vs another or if certain muscles are exerting excessive amounts of load. The inspiration to start Strive started many years before Nikola officially founded the company. As a pro basketball player in Montenegro, he often asked himself why his coaches were having the team do these workouts that would leave them overly fatigued. If only there could be a way to help coaches understand how their players are feeling – hence the beginning of the idea for Strive. In this interview, we get into Nikola’s time growing up in Montenegro, his pro basketball career, and all things Strive.
